Abstract

See full text

An inversion-resistant check valve or tide gate valve which comprises a sleeve bounding in a longitudinally-extending flow-through passage for fluids. The sleeve has an upstream fluid inlet end region mountable on a discharge end of a conduit which is elongated along a longitudinal axis of symmetry. The sleeve also has a downstream fluid outlet end region comprised of two or more lips which are opposed to each other and symmetrically arranged relative to the axis, wherein the lips extend a defined length along the axis, the defined length being within the range of about 1:1.5 to 1:9 times the diameter of the conduit.
